Description: ChemistryLab is a virtual chemistry lab software designed for chemistry students and educators. It allows users to simulate chemical reactions, operate lab equipment, design experiments, and visualize molecular models in a realistic 3D environment.

ChemistryLab
ChemistryLab
Pros
  • Provides a safe and cost-effective way to learn chemistry
  • Allows students to explore experiments that may be too dangerous or expensive in a physical lab
  • Offers a comprehensive and engaging learning experience
  • Supports remote and distance learning
  • Customizable to fit different educational needs and curricula
Cons
  • Limited to virtual simulations, may not fully replicate the hands-on experience of a physical lab
  • Requires a computer or device with sufficient processing power and graphics capabilities
  • May have a learning curve for users unfamiliar with virtual lab environments
  • Ongoing maintenance and updates may be required to keep the software up-to-date
